## Step 3: Update the Moonpull widget config

The Moonpull tide-table widget now fetches predictions from the Harborline v2 endpoint. Remove any references to the legacy feed; it stops responding at the end of this quarter. Station identifiers are unchanged. Replace your existing widget block with the values shown below.

config for yahof-tajop:
zorath:
  pin: 7493
  metrics_host: metrics.zorath.tolvaqsys.internal
  tenant: praiel
  seal: seal_fd9cd4f1

MEMO — Westrold Expansion

To: Incoming Director

Haldane Instruments enters the Westrold region next quarter. Warehouse secured in Port Ellery; staffing underway. Distribution agreement with Crowmarsh Freight signed. Launch inventory ships in six weeks. Regulatory filings complete. Your first priority: confirm the regional pricing schedule with Ines Vartley before launch week. Confidential context on the broader plan follows below.

board note of yaduf-bagag: Wenwynox Holdings plans to lower the Oliys list price by 26 percent in September.

Ticket: Config drift on Gustline fan-out workers

Drift detected between prod and the declared state in the Hollowmere repo. Workers 3 and 5 are running a higher retry ceiling and a shorter dedupe window than committed; looks like a hotfix applied during the April storm surge was never backported. Alert duplication risk is real if dedupe stays short. Please review the diff and confirm which side wins before I reconcile. Current live values on the drifted workers follow.

settings of fajog-hahif:
[sorax]
port = 7000
region = upper-2
host = sorax.nelvroworks.corp
timeout_ms = 3000
retries = 4